Not justifying the act. Wild animals often comes out of Forrest during summer due to draught and in search of food. Wildboars can destroy acres of farmland in the span of a night. Months of hardwork. Farmers loss aside, this is food that is getting destroyed. All over India famers use similar methods. If they don't, we will be facing famines.

Wild boars are really tough to control.. they basically destroy the crops and attack the livestock, the damage they can do in a matter of minutes is shocking, plus the rate at which they breed is very high and a danger to other wildlife, something really needs to be done about them because the losses these poor farmers face is huge and hard to come back from.


Terribly upsetting what happened to the elephant though, lately with the trend of wild animals coming on to populated areas, did wonder whether some mishap would happen.
